Gurugram (Haryana) [India], May 27: Paisabazaar, India's leading financial marketplace and largest free credit score platform, announced the launch of a new integrated brand campaign for the Credit Premier League (CPL) featuring former Indian cricketer and commentator Irfan Pathan.
CPL is Paisabazaar's marquee initiative aimed at recognising and rewarding consumers with strong credit health, while making conversations around credit score more mainstream. Building on Paisabazaar's decade-long efforts to drive credit awareness through its free credit score initiative, CPL combines engagement, gamification and rewards to encourage consumers to actively track, understand and improve their credit score.

The latest edition of CPL offers rewards bigger than ever before. Individual(s) with the highest credit score in the country will win Rs. 1 lakh, while champions from each state will receive Rs. 10,000 each. In addition, all participants from the winning state -- the state with the highest average credit score -- will also be rewarded.
Consumers can participate in CPL by checking their free credit score on the Paisabazaar app and platform.
